The Alberta Division of the MS Society and PAMS (People Against MS) hosted the fifth PAMS event at the Calgary Petroleum Club on November 6, 2008.
The breakfast meeting featured two key note speakers: Dr. Brenda Banwell, director, Paediatric MS Clinic for Sick Children, Toronto and Ken Mayhew, chief development officer, MS Society of Canada. Dr. Banwell is recognized as a leader in paediatric MS and collaborates with other neurologists and researchers throughout the world. Ken has been with the MS Society for more than 15 years, and is very involved in the recently launched $60 million endMS capital campaign.
The proceedings were emceed by Gayelene Bonenfant, and her firm, Bonenfant Resources was the generous sponsor of the event. Gayelene has been a very active supporter from the inception of “PAMS,” and continues to serve on the organizing committee.
Ken also introduced Fred Moore, an endMS donor, who publicly thanked his colleagues and friends that pledged support to the endMS Campaign following the May PAMS luncheon. Fred has also been most generous, and in turn urged all present to join him in becoming involved in the Campaign.
